Nordic Capital invests in CARE Fertility in partnership with management to support CARE’s entry into new international markets

JANUARY 31 2022

Nordic Capital today announced the agreement to buy CARE Fertility (“CARE”), a leading fertility clinic group in the UK. The investment is made in partnership with CARE’s management team and will support the company’s next phase and international growth ambitions. Together with management, Nordic Capital will continue to drive improvements in clinical outcomes by investing in research to develop new techniques, strengthen the company’s highly successful integrated data driven operating model, focus on driving international expansion and investing in the company to benefit both employees and patients.

CARE has been at the forefront of IVF science and clinical technology for over 25 years. It operates 24 full-service and satellite fertility clinics across the UK and Ireland, offering highly advanced and effective procedures to support patients on their journey to parenthood. CARE has helped in the delivery of over 51,000 babies since it was founded in 1997. The company has an outstanding reputation based on its excellent success rates, high medical standards and clinical leadership.

Nordic Capital is one of the most experienced healthcare investors with 33 investments across Europe and North America and over EUR 8.6 bn invested in the sector since its inception in 1989. The investment in CARE lies at the heart of Nordic Capital’s healthcare investment strategy and focus on responsible investments and will be made as part of its mid-market strategy.

The acquisition of CARE was made from Silverfleet Capital.

Completion of the transaction is expected to occur at the end of February 2022 and is not subject to further closing conditions. The financial terms of the transaction were not disclosed.

About CARE Fertility

CARE Fertility is one of the largest independent providers of fertility treatment in the UK, performing more IVF cycles per year than any of its competitors. Founded in 1997 and based in Nottingham, England, CARE operates 15 full-service clinics and 9 satellite facilities providing extensive coverage across the UK and the Republic of Ireland. Since inception, CARE has been supported by a strong scientific and clinical backbone with the founder, Simon Fishel, being part of the team involved in the birth of the world’s first IVF baby in 1978. In the decades since, CARE has pioneered more effective fertility treatments through its extensive research and development operations, using data analytics and clinical expertise to introduce new treatments such as CAREmaps and chromosome screening, which improve the patients’ chance of success. Today, CARE has success rates which rank among the highest in the UK with its 560 employees including over 160 embryologists and doctors having aided in the conception of over 51,000 babies since inception.

About Nordic Capital

Nordic Capital is a leading private equity investor with a resolute commitment to creating stronger, sustainable businesses through operational improvement and transformative growth. Nordic Capital focuses on selected regions and sectors where it has deep experience and a long history. Focus sectors are Healthcare, Technology & Payments, Financial Services, and selectively, Industrial & Business Services. Key regions are Europe and globally for Healthcare and Technology & Payments investments. Since inception in 1989, Nordic Capital has invested more than EUR 19 billion in over 120 investments. The most recent entities are Nordic Capital X with EUR 6.1 billion in committed capital and Nordic Capital Evolution with EUR 1.2 billion in committed capital, principally provided by international institutional investors such as pension funds. Nordic Capital Advisors have local offices in Sweden, the UK, the US, Germany, Denmark, Finland, Norway and South Korea.
